Andrew Wyeth's Below Dover: A Study in Rural Isolation
Andrew Wyeth's Below Dover captures the essence of rural America with a rawness that is both confronting and poetic. The painting, created in 1950, is a testament to Wyeth's ability to infuse seemingly mundane landscapes with profound emotional depth. The scene depicts a hillside in Dover, Maine, where Wyeth spent considerable time. The composition is marked by a stark contrast between the barren hillside and the dense forest below, a characteristic feature of Wyeth's rural landscapes.
This work is part of Wyeth's series exploring the people and landscapes of Maine and Pennsylvania. The painting's title, Below Dover, suggests a vantage point looking down upon the town, inviting viewers to contemplate the relationship between humanity and nature.
The Artist's Period: Andrew Wyeth and American Realism
Andrew Wyeth is often associated with the American Realism movement, which sought to depict everyday life with unflinching honesty. Below Dover exemplifies this approach, offering a detailed and unromanticized view of the rural landscape. Wyeth's work stands out for its emotional resonance, often imbued with a sense of melancholy and introspection.
This painting, in particular, reflects his deep connection to the land and the people who inhabited it. Wyeth's use of egg tempera, a medium known for its luminosity and detail, allows him to capture the intricate textures of the landscape with remarkable precision.

The Technique Behind Below Dover
Composition
Wyeth's composition in Below Dover is marked by a strong diagonal line that divides the canvas, creating a sense of tension between the open sky and the dense forest below. This division draws the viewer's eye across the painting, emphasizing the vastness of the landscape.
Color Palette
The muted color palette of Below Dover is dominated by earthy browns and greens, with subtle hints of blue in the sky. This restrained use of color enhances the painting's emotional impact, evoking a sense of solitude and introspection.
